News

struct task_struct : Represent a process within a kernel struct file_struct: Keeps info of open file struct fs_struct: Maintains association of process with struct FILE During boot, the physical RAM ...
Linux Kernel Programming is a comprehensive introduction for those new to Linux kernel and module development. This easy-to-follow guide will have you up and running with writing kernel code in ...
Programming the Windows kernel with eBPF. by Simon Bisson. Contributing Writer. Programming the Windows kernel with eBPF. analysis. Jul 14, 2021 7 mins. Small and Medium Business Software Development.
Note that the above does not offer complete protection, but it is a simple first-step implementation. For example, a malicious user may modify kernel symbols in /dev/kmem or use raw device access to ...
I've found myself having do some socket programming in the linux kernel. (yes, yes, I know: have I thought about user space? Yes, that's where I've prototyped my code. This is a research project ...
He was programming in C and Assembly on DOS until he discovered the joys of Unix, and by around 1997, Linux! Kaiwan has worked on many aspects of the Linux system programming stack, including Bash ...